Hello everyone,

I am the AppDB maintainer of "Capitalism 2" a business strategy game which has
some issues I would like to point out.

The initial issue during tests some releases ago was that mouse control wasn't
working but a staged patch could be applied which fixed the issue and got
integrated into main wine.

https://github.com/wine-compholio/wine-staging/tree/master/patches/dinput

Unfortunately a new issue has sprung up in the game which is that when I move
the mouse it has some redrawing issues and paints the background.

To illustrate this I uploaded a screenshot into the AppDB at:
https://appdb.winehq.org/screenshots.php?iAppId=2098&iVersionId=2895

Fortunately there is a demo version available which can be downloaded.
https://appdb.winehq.org/objectManager.php?sClass=version&iId=30640

Could you have a look into this if possible?
